Story summary
- NASA's second CHAPEA mission starts on October 19, 2025, at Johnson Space Center in Houston.
- Four crew members will simulate a 378-day Mars mission in the 3D-printed Mars Dune Alpha habitat.
- The mission will collect data on human health and performance for future deep space exploration.
- Crew members will encounter challenges like communication delays and resource limitations.
- Activities include simulated Mars walks, robotic operations, and growing a vegetable garden.
